Transaction 1970f7acdbcd609aedeb6f19769554e552308200cf43069f4fc47943dbb0392e
1 Input
1 Output
-
1970f7acdbcd609aedeb6f19769554e552308200cf43069f4fc47943dbb0392e:0
- value
- 10107852
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d0b2acf8b51b790464191828c5d046096b28b47 OP_EQUAL
- address
- 3EYnaWDXxLoUBLHbWsoaaz2Fwtikm9wmvR